Our client an innovative music technology start-up is seeking ambitious independent music artists to join the first cohort of artists on its new music and fan-engagement platform.

This opportunity is specifically designed for artists who consider their music to be a serious part of their career and want to build sustainable income from their creativity.

The platform has been built around a simple belief:

Artists should not need millions of streams before their music starts generating meaningful income.

Instead of relying solely on passive streaming the platform enables artists to build direct relationships with the people who genuinely support their work and monetise that community.

You do not need thousands of followers to be considered. You do however need a minimum of 10 genuine supporters who you reasonably believe would actively support your music if they were given the opportunity to support you directly.

These could be existing fans friends family or people already following your musical journey.

As an example 100 genuine supporters on our clients platform could generate an artist at least US$400 per month in recurring income.

For many independent artists significantly larger streaming audiences currently generate far less.

The question is therefore not simply:

How many people listen to my music

It is:

How many people genuinely support me as an artist

Our client is initially looking to select approximately 100 independent artists to join the platform ahead of its wider rollout.

Why This Matters

For independent artists having listeners does not necessarily mean having income.

Our client wants to change that.

Rather than asking artists to spend years chasing enormous streaming numbers before their work generates meaningful returns the platform has been designed to make smaller highly engaged communities economically valuable.

If 100 people genuinely value your music enough to support you directly those 100 people could generate at least US$400 in recurring monthly income through the platform.

That changes the question from:

How do I get millions of streams

to:

How do I find and build relationships with the people who genuinely value what I create
